默认是0777,这意味着所有用户(所有者、用户组、其他用户)对这个目录都有读、写、执行的权限。
<?php // 共享内存示例 (简化版,未加锁) $key = ftok(__FILE__, 'b'); $shm_id = shm_attach($key, 1024); // 1024字节大小 if ($shm_id === false) { die("Failed to create shared memory segment.\n"); } $pid = pcntl_fork(); if ($pid == -1) { die("Fork failed.\n"); } elseif ($pid) { // 父进程:写入数据 shm_put_var($shm_id, 1, "Data from parent in shared memory."); // key 1, value echo "父进程写入数据到共享内存。
立即学习“go语言免费学习笔记(深入)”; 集成静态代码检查 提升代码质量的重要一环是加入linter。
if ($remaining_seconds < $threshold_seconds): 这是核心的条件判断,只有当剩余秒数小于我们设定的阈值(180秒)时,才执行时间延长逻辑。
首先,让我们回顾一下问题背景。
同时,开发者应始终注意验证容器内CLI和Web服务器PHP版本的一致性,以避免潜在的运行时问题,从而构建一个健壮且高效的开发工作流。
常见的故障排除尝试,例如: 确保Oracle Instant Client已添加到系统PATH环境变量。
ACF字段类型: 用于保存天数差异的ACF字段必须是“数字(Number)”类型,以确保数据正确存储和显示。
sudo pip install --upgrade 包名 依赖冲突: 升级一个包可能会破坏其他包的依赖关系。
投票器则允许你编写更复杂的授权逻辑,比如“用户A只能编辑他自己的文章”。
执行上述Go程序后,会在当前目录下生成一个名为 preallocated_file.dat 的文件。
在C++开发中,代码混淆是一种通过改变代码结构、命名和逻辑来增加逆向工程难度的技术。
Laravel 使用 session() 辅助函数或 Session 门面进行操作: 存数据:session(['key' => 'value']) 或 Session::put('key', 'value') 取数据:session('key') 或 Session::get('key') 删除数据:Session::forget('key') 或 Session::flush() 闪存数据(仅下次请求有效):Session::flash('message', '操作成功') 框架自动处理Session启动、ID生成与存储驱动(支持file、redis、database等),无需手动调用 session_start()。
它包含了Go编译器、标准库以及Go工具链本身。
它们分别用于连接多个表、过滤数据以及对结果集进行排序。
确保安装并启用 intl 扩展,并根据实际需求调整转换规则,以获得最佳效果。
示例: file = open('example.txt', 'r') content = file.read() print(content) file.close() 注意:如果忘记调用close(),可能导致文件句柄未释放,造成资源浪费,甚至数据丢失。
基本语法:Session::put('key', 'value');其中: key:你想要存储在会话中的数据的名称。
Go 编译器不会自动地将一个函数类型转换为另一个函数类型,即使这种转换在某些情况下看起来是安全的。
常用于日志记录、调试输出等场景。
本文链接:http://www.komputia.com/392721_115818.html